Transaction 4a56fa921397c4fb387019c64c1e37d600a100ddb457bbf68d4fb23093b83d5e

1 Input
2 Outputs
  • 4a56fa921397c4fb387019c64c1e37d600a100ddb457bbf68d4fb23093b83d5e:0
  • value  51397697
    address  15zwtW6uE5zdngLUhopjzMdaiVmQ1xMMiG
  • 4a56fa921397c4fb387019c64c1e37d600a100ddb457bbf68d4fb23093b83d5e:1
  • value  20723000
    address  1Lb3psTN2XMoZ1PmCSeshHoLXjHwfSk1Tn